In its fifth year, Upland Hills CSA is offering a huge variety of vegetables and herbs.  The Upland Hills CSA Management Team worked hard to gain our organic certification and the CSA is currently certified Organic by the Ohio Ecological Food and Farm Association (OEFFA). Starting March 2013, however, we are not going to renew the certification due to cost considerations.  We remain committed to ecologically responsible and sustainable farming practices.

The Upland Hills CSA is located four miles east and two miles south of Oxford. We feel blessed to be nestled in the Upland Hills Learning Community. The Learning Community includes the Upland Hills Farm (www.uplandhillsfarm.com), the Upland Hills Ecological Awareness Center (www.uheac.org), the Upland Hills School (www.uplandhills.org) and the CSA.

For the 2013 season, we expect a 16 week season. You can expect 4 - 6 items or more the first four to five weeks. They will be mostly greens and other early season crops. For weeks five through twelve you can expect an increase in items ranging from 7 - 15 per week. These items will be warm season crops. For the last 4 weeks expect 6 - 10 items.

We grow a diverse selection of produce for our members. You can expect to have a wide variety of in-season produce to enjoy and experiment with.
